*  feat(core): 增强定时任务与群组标签管理,重构调度核心

 新功能

* **标签 (tags)**: 引入群组标签服务。
    * 支持静态标签和动态标签 (基于 Alconna 规则自动匹配群信息)。
    * 支持黑名单模式及 `@all` 特殊标签。
    * 提供 `tag_manage` 超级用户插件 (list, create, edit, delete 等)。
    * 群成员变动时自动失效动态标签缓存。
* **调度 (scheduler)**: 增强定时任务。
    * 重构 `ScheduledJob` 模型,支持 `TAG`, `ALL_GROUPS` 等多种目标类型。
    * 新增任务别名 (`name`)、创建者、权限、来源等字段。
    * 支持一次性任务 (`schedule_once`) 和 Alconna 命令行参数 (`--params-cli`)。
    * 新增执行选项 (`jitter`, `spread`) 和并发策略 (`ALLOW`, `SKIP`, `QUEUE`)。
    * 支持批量获取任务状态。

♻️ 重构优化

* **调度器核心**:
    * 拆分 `service.py` 为 `manager.py` (API) 和 `types.py` (模型)。
    * 合并 `adapter.py` / `job.py` 至 `engine.py` (统一调度引擎)。
    * 引入 `targeting.py` 模块管理任务目标解析。
* **调度器插件 (scheduler_admin)**:
    * 迁移命令参数校验逻辑至 `ArparmaBehavior`。
    * 引入 `dependencies.py` 和 `data_source.py` 解耦业务逻辑与依赖注入。
    * 适配新的任务目标类型展示。

* 🐛 fix(tag): 修复黑名单标签解析逻辑并优化标签详情展示

*  feat(scheduler): 为多目标定时任务添加固定间隔串行执行选项

*  feat(schedulerAdmin): 允许定时任务删除、暂停、恢复命令支持多ID操作
